Abstract:This thesis presents the results of an investigation wherein the change of the normal force coefficient with Reynolds number was obtained statically for a 15.5-centimeter hemispherical cup under the following conditions : (1) Single cup with no interference (2) Single cup with three-cup interference (3) Four cups.
The coefficients found in this research vary with Reynolds number and are high as compared with those of Eiffel.
The effect of interference upon a single cup is to increase the drag and normal force coefficients.
The curve resulting from the summation of the coefficients for four cups agrees with the static torque curve of a Robinson type cup anemometer.
